# ⚓ Container Ship ⚓ ‿‿‿‿‿‿‿‿‿‿‿‿
##My entry into the "Science: Make It Float challenge"
----
- The current featured photo is a float-test of a three-hull-section container ship with **SIXTY rolls of pennies (8.311kg)**; 16 in the front section, 16 in the center section, 15 in the rear section, and 7 in the stern (for pitch balance), and 6 containers "on deck". Had to move to the tub; the ship won't fit into the cooler I was using anymore...
- **In theory, this design can float an unlimited number of pennies**, by simply adding more Container Hull sections, each of which can easily support the weight of 13-16 rolls of pennies.
